Vietnam, Cambodia navies reviewed joint patrol

(VOV) - The Vietnam People's Navy and the Royal Cambodian Navy met in An Thoi town, Phu Quoc island district, Kien Giang province on November 12 to review their 18th joint patrol.

The two sides also discussed other issues related to activities on the sea and cultural and sports exchanges between the two naval forces.

They agreed that through a hotline and the 18th meeting, the two sides will coordinate to deal with issues arising from the use of the sea and together with local armed forces and authorities, provide legal education for fishermen to help them avoid any violation of the law on the sea and sovereignty over territorial waters of other countries

They will coordinate to handle issues relating to social order and security, and search and rescue in the spirit of solidarity and friendship for mutual benefit.

They will also share experience in building and training of their naval forces.
